Ugam Solutions Interview Expereince (On-Campus) 2023

First, let’s talk about the eligibility criteria for Ugam Solution. You should be a student of  BE/B.Tech (CS/IT/EXTC). If you are from the EXTC branch you need good knowledge of programming languages and DSA. Required CGPA score of 7.5.

Round 2 (Group Discussion): From the selected student’s group of 10 participants is formed for the GD round. After getting the topic, you’ll get 2-5 mins to think about the topic, make sure you have a notebook and a pen with you while this round. So write whatever you think about the topic and make points, be sure to write both pros and cons of the topic so you’ll have more to talk about.
The KEY to passing this round is to either start the discussion or end (conclude) it. 
E.g.: “Hello everyone, I would like to initiate this discussion on XYZ …. ”  OR “Well from this discussion we conclude that XYZ has many pros and cons so…”
If you haven’t got the chance to start don’t worry just talk about the topic, remember you are expressing yourself to the judges and other students so maintain eye contact with them, its a little bit hard but practice it and don’t say everything you wrote in your book you have to keep something for later. The important thing is don’t wait for your chance whenever someone finishes talking take over from there. Just think you have to talk no matter what the scene is.
From each group, 3/4 participants will be selected, based on how many expressed themself clearly with confidence.

TIP: Don’t be in the same group as your friend
